It's just that I know some other games which have a completely different approach of financing themselves.
In MWO you have MCs, the payers currency. With MCs you can buy stuff, which non-payers can't
get access to at all. While this IS a way to finance a game, there is also another one which is:
Give everyone access to everything but let the paying players get everything much much faster.
This approach works for many online games and I think it is actually the better one, since you can attract more people to play the game when they see how much stuff they can get IF they play.
Ways to earn MCs as a free player:
- Log in every day to play the game, you get xx amount of MCs after the 7th day.
- 1 MC for every kill.
- 1 MC for the first in the matchrank.
- 1 MC for the highest damage at the day
- 1-5 MC for highest summed up damage in the month.
- 1-5 MC for the highest XP gain summed up in a month
- 20-50 MC as a birthday present
That's slow, yes, you need to kill 300 times to get one mech bay, but its at least something and it really changes the way people play and how much they play. I witnessed this a lot of times in other online games and it works very good there.
This, while it sounds really stupid, binds the people to the game much more, because they have another currency which they can earn and pushes them to play more.
Publish tables with top-xp gain and top-damage every month. People will want to be on the top there and even buy more MCs. You really have to play with the psychology of gamers here.
More players = healthier game.
The XP grind is the most negative thing you can give non paying customers and no, it does not make them purchase MCs, it makes them leave the game, since you are seperating the players into two groups, one feeling inferior.
Don't give free players the XP and C-Bill boosts which you get as a founder or when you buy a hero mech, but let them at least have a chance to get the mechs (or mech bays), even if it takes months of play.
It's just an idea, but I think its a major flaw of this game to seperate people into two groups. Even if the differences are not that big. It would definately boost the player base (I had 4 games yesterday which were not filled with 8 people on either side which really got me thinking) because you are giving them something to long for even if they don't have money/ a credit card or whatsoever.
